I don’t know about you, but I’m pretty amped about this new single from the Biebs.  As a follower of the Canadian native on Instagram (don’t judge), I’ve even more so anticipated this track due to the star-studded social media campaign behind it.  Since the announcement of thre track on July 29 on Ryan Seacrest’s syndicated radio show, every day Justin has had a fellow celebrity promote the song on Instagram.  Celebrities ranged from Ed Sheeran to Tony Hawk to Kendal Jenner (yes, she’s a celebrity – get over it) to Ben Stiller and Shaquille O’Neal to name a few.

TOUR: The Weeknd to go on ‘The Madness Fall Tour’

And we can absolutely not forget about The Weeknd’s announcement today about his upcoming ‘The Madness Fall Tour.’  I am one million percent going to this.  Travi$ Scott, Banks, and Halsey will also be joining him.  He’ll be in LA on Tuesday, December 8 at The Forum in Inglewood.  It’s crazy to think that back in 2012 he was performing at much smaller venues, and now The Forum!  While it’s not nearly as big as Staples Center, it is definitely a bump up, and I think it’s epic he’s only getting bigger.

And what’s even more exciting is his next album Beauty Behind The Madness drops next Friday, August 28, so he will clearly be performing a majority of his new (and hopefully older) songs.  He went on a fall tour last year after the release of Kiss Land.  Obviously I attended.

The tour kicks off in his hometown of Toronto on November 3 and will make a total of 22 stops.  Pretty sure the presale for tickets is next Wednesday – on it!  Check the dates below to see if he’s making a stop in your city!  If he isn’t, you should just fly to LA and see him with me. 🙂

THE MADNESS FALL TOUR

Nov. 3 – Toronto, ON – Air Canada Centre
Nov. 6 – Chicago, IL – United Center
Nov. 7 – Detroit, MI – Palace of Auburn Hills
Nov. 11 – Newark, NJ – Prudential Center
Nov. 12 – Boston, MA – DCU Center
Nov. 14 – Uncasville, CT – Mohegan Sun
Nov. 15 – Washington, DC – Verizon Center
Nov. 16 – New York, NY – Madison Square Garden
Nov. 18 – Brooklyn, NY – Barclays Center
Nov. 24 – Montreal, QC – Bell Centre
Nov. 27 – Winnipeg, MB – MTS Centre
Nov. 29 – Calgary, AB – Scotiabank Saddledome
Nov. 30 – Edmonton, AB – Rexall Place
Dec. 2 – Vancouver, BC – Rogers Arena
Dec. 5 – Oakland, CA – Oracle Arena
Dec. 8 – Los Angeles, CA – The Forum
Dec. 13 – Houston, TX – Toyota Center
Dec. 15 – Atlanta, GA – Philips Arena
Dec. 17 – Tampa, FL – Amalie Arena
Dec. 19 – Miami, FL – AmericanAirlines Arena

Tour dates from Rap-Up
